I use ubuntu 16.04 on my laptop.  No mention of snap.  Setting up a new
desktop I started with 16.04.3.  On trying to install Gimp I get a screen
which wants a sign-up to install snap.  My web searching tells me that this
is to allow updated programs to be installed on not-so-updated OS.  The
downside is that it uses more disk space and sometimes more ram because the
dependencies are duplicated for each application.  No information
quantifying this increase space demand.

One commenter said he would use snap when he was sure there were no issues
and he felt the advantages were worth it to him.  But also no comment on
how to NOT use snap.  I saw no way to install Gimp without creating an
account with Ubuntu.  (This account-creation makes me leery.)
